TiP - VHDMOUNT.EXE를 활용한 VHD 오프라인 마운팅

Virtual Server 2005 R2 SP1 버전에는 VHDMOUNT.EXE라는 툴이 하나 기본 내장되게 됩니다. 해당 툴의 용도는 VHD 파일을 가상 머신을 작동시키지 않고, 실제 물리적인 머신에서 드라이브로 마운트시켜 수정작업을 하실 수 있게 해드립니다.

(참고 - Virtual Server 2005 R2 SP1은 2007년 2사분기에 출시할 예정이며, 현재 System Center Virtual Machine Manager 베타 2 프로그램을 통해 RC 버전을 다운로드하실 수 있습니다.)

VHDMOUNT.EXE의 옵션인 /P VHD 파일 이름을 입력하시면 해당 파일이 새로운 드라이브 레터(예를 들어 F:)로 추가되며 /U를 사용하시면 다시 디스마운트가 됩니다. 이를 손쉽게 VHD 파일을 탐색기에서 마우스 오른쪽 클릭으로 이용하실 수 있도록 제작한 레지스트리 키입니다. 아래를 그대로 메모장에 복사하셔서 REG로 저장후 더블 클릭하시면 설치하실 수 있습니다.

---------------------------------------------------

Windows Registry Editor Version 5.00

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Virtual.Machine.HD]

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Virtual.Machine.HD\shell]
@="Mount"

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Virtual.Machine.HD\shell\Dismount]

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Virtual.Machine.HD\shell\Dismount\command]
@="\"C:\\Program Files\\Microsoft Virtual Server\\Vhdmount\\vhdmount.exe\" /u \"%1\""

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Virtual.Machine.HD\shell\Mount]

[HKEY_LOCAL_MACHINE\SOFTWARE\Classes\Virtual.Machine.HD\shell\Mount\command]
@="\"C:\\Program Files\\Microsoft Virtual Server\\Vhdmount\\vhdmount.exe\" /p \"%1\""

[HKEY_CLASSES_ROOT\.vhd]
@="Virtual.Machine.HD"